Transaction 74049488c8cf1904f99142a177e1894e583286b4f556f645108a5bfcd3d131b2
1 Input
1 Output
-
74049488c8cf1904f99142a177e1894e583286b4f556f645108a5bfcd3d131b2:0
- value
- 1467591937
- script pubkey
- OP_PUSHBYTES_33 03dd8052aeda1ec8f1db1399d044720889309f2818d00feb562e45f5cca8352abe OP_CHECKSIG